Cleaning for ink smears: paper-exit path

If you have already performed the other "Cleaning for ink smears" procedures described
earlier in this chapter but problems persist, you should clean the paper-exit path. Refer
also to Cleaning for ink smears: paper-feed rollers on page 129.
Occasionally, stray ink particles and oil become attached to the Rapid Release Guide,
rollers, and guides under the exit cover causing ink streaks or marks on the top edge, front,
or back of prints. When this occurs, you must clean these parts using alcohol-soaked
wipes.
Sample ink smear: paper-exit path
Caution
To avoid damaging the print drum and Rapid Release Guide, never use any
sharp objects in this area, or scrape excess ink with a tool or fingernail.
1.
To clean the rubber exit rollers:
a.
Wrap an alcohol-soaked wipe around the index finger of one hand.
b.
Press your wipe-covered finger against each roller.
